Let \(H\) be a separable Hilbert space over \(\mathbb{R}\) or \(\mathbb{C}\). The authors consider an ortholike system \(\{\varphi_k\}\) in \(H\) for which any element \(f \in H\) is represented in the form \(f=\sum_k (f,\varphi_k) \varphi_k\). A complete orthonormal system in \(H\) is a special case of the ortholike systems. The authors introduce the orthorecursive expansion of an element of \(f\), discuss Parseval's identity, and they study expanding subspaces and other related questions.
